1. Enhanced Metabolic Rate
Anabolic steroids can significantly boost the metabolic rate. When the body is in a caloric deficit during a cutting phase, these substances help maintain a higher level of energy expenditure. This means that even at rest, the body continues to burn calories more effectively, contributing to faster fat loss.
2. Increased Muscle Mass
Another advantage of anabolic use is the preservation and even gain of lean muscle mass. While cutting, individuals typically lose both fat and muscle; however, anabolics can help mitigate muscle loss. This is crucial because a higher muscle mass elevates basal metabolic rate, further promoting fat loss.
3. Improved Recovery
During the cutting phase, intense workouts are necessary to maintain lean mass, which can lead to overtraining and fatigue. Anabolics can enhance recovery time, allowing users to train harder and more frequently without the typical drawbacks of fatigue. This means sustained workout intensity and volume, leading to more effective fat loss.
4. Appetite Regulation
Some anabolic compounds can assist in appetite control. By reducing hunger signals, users find it easier to stick to a defined caloric deficit, which is essential for cutting. This psychological aspect can greatly enhance adherence to a diet plan.
5. Reducing Cortisol Levels
Dramatic caloric reductions can lead to increased cortisol levels, which are often associated with fat retention. Anabolics may help lower cortisol responses to stress from cutting diets, making it easier to lose fat without the metabolic slowdown commonly experienced.
